Deciding between a coworking space and a dedicated office is a critical decision for any growing business . Coworking spaces offer a collaborative atmosphere, lower costs, and immediate access to a community of individuals, making them suitable for startups . On the other hand, a private office provides greater privacy , enhanced presence, and a secure area, which can be essential for established firms or those requiring confidential details.

Individual Offices in Communal Areas: A Best of Both Options?

The rising popularity of private offices within shared workspaces presents a interesting proposition for businesses. Traditionally, businesses chose either a fully private office suite, offering complete autonomy, or a flexible co-working space, featuring a vibrant atmosphere and reduced overhead. However, this new model attempts to blend the difference between the two. You can gain the benefits of a dedicated workspace – privacy for confidential work, concentrated meetings, and a polished image – more info while still leveraging the collaboration and amenities normally found in a co-working setting.

Consider these potential upsides:

  • Increased Confidentiality
  • Stronger Branding
  • Ability to network with other companies
  • Reduced costs compared to a standard private office
  • Flexibility in lease agreements
